Hello everyone! I am super excited to kick off our 2020 newsletter as
your Chapter President! Last year, we transformed ICF Michigan
through building partnerships with our members, employers, and
community advocates. This year, my focus is PARTNER ENGAGEMENT.
I want to make sure we are connected to our partners and meeting
their coaching profession needs. Here are some upcoming activities we
are working on to support this effort.
1. New
Chapter Website
We have recently revamped our chapter website. The intent behind this
change is to enhance our members experience with us and market our
chapter features. The new website includes a private login area for
members and on-site registration for upcoming webinars and events.
2.
Monday - Email of the Week
Every Monday, you receive emails from us about upcoming
events/webinars, chapter activities. Having a designated day of the
week for we send emails to you will allow us to keep consistent
communication with you.
3.
Virtual Open House
We recognize that we serve coaches all across the state of Michigan.
As a way to stay connected in between events, the Virtual Open House
will offer members or those who are thinking about becoming members
the opportunity to learn more about our chapter as well as ask us any
questions you have about the coaching profession.
4.
Official Chapter Meeting
Our chapter meeting will focus on bringing in experts and to discuss
new ideas, best practices and new technologies going on within the
coaching profession.
5.
Ongoing Events - Coaches Cafes & Coaching Connections &
Webinars
Our chapter will continue to host monthly coaches cafes (Royal Oak,
Ann Arbor and Grand Rapids) and Bi-weekly educational webinars. I
would like to personally thank our coaching cafe hosts and our
Education Committee for volunteering their time to coordinate these
fantastic activities! We will also host two coaching
connections this year.
6. ICF
Midwest Conference - Milwaukee, Wisconsin
Super excited to announce our Midwest conference is being held in
Milwaukee September 29th - October 2nd. Please save the date on your
calendar. Registration details can be found here.

We
have renewed our partnership with the Small Business
Association of Michigan (SBAM) and have provided for each
member the benefit of a premium level membership.
ICF Michigan supports our members with access to the benefits of an
SBAM membership. You can 'buy up' for a VIP status or opt out should
you choose not to participate.
SBAM
has a wide range of benefits and services available and we hope you
will take the time to explore how this partnership might benefit your
coaching business.
